
Windows下的CMOS模拟程序使用与体验
下载需积分: 10 | 27KB |
更新于2025-07-26
| 178 浏览量 | 举报
收藏
CMOS(Complementary Metal-Oxide-Semiconductor)模拟程序是指运行在计算机操作系统上的软件工具,它能够模拟CMOS电路的行为和特性。这类程序通常是专业工程技术人员在设计集成电路时所使用的,可以帮助他们验证电路设计的正确性,进行故障分析,以及优化电路性能等。
在本节中,我们将详细探讨CMOS模拟程序的相关知识点,包括其作用、运行环境、应用场景,以及如何使用CMOS模拟程序。
### CMOS模拟程序的作用
1. **电路仿真与验证**:
CMOS模拟程序最重要的作用是在电路设计阶段提供一个虚拟的环境,允许工程师在实际生产之前对电路进行详尽的测试和验证。通过模拟,可以检测电路在不同情况下的行为,并及时发现和修正设计中的错误。
2. **参数优化**:
在模拟环境中,工程师可以调整CMOS晶体管的尺寸、阈值电压等关键参数,观察这些变化如何影响整体电路的性能。通过这种方式,可以找到最优的参数组合,以实现最佳性能。
3. **功耗分析**:
功耗是现代集成电路设计中的一个重要考量因素。CMOS模拟程序可以预测电路在不同工作状态下的功耗情况,这对于设计低功耗的电子设备至关重要。
4. **故障诊断**:
当电路在实际应用中出现问题时,模拟程序可以帮助诊断问题源头。通过比较正常和异常运行时的模拟结果,可以定位到具体的电路元件或连线,从而加快故障排查速度。
### 运行环境
1. **操作系统兼容性**:
根据描述中的信息,CMOS模拟程序可以在Windows操作系统环境下运行。这意味着它可能需要一个支持Windows API的应用程序接口,并且需要相应版本的操作系统兼容性。
2. **硬件要求**:
虽然模拟程序通常对硬件的要求不高,但考虑到模拟复杂电路时可能需要较高的计算能力,因此建议使用性能较好的处理器和足够的内存,以确保程序运行流畅。
### 应用场景
1. **集成电路设计**:
在IC(集成电路)设计中,CMOS模拟程序是不可或缺的工具之一。它在设计流程的早期就被用来验证电路概念的可行性。
2. **学术研究**:
在高校和研究机构中,CMOS模拟程序用于教学和科研项目,帮助学者和学生理解CMOS电路的工作原理。
3. **故障排查**:
对于已经制造出来的芯片或电路板,如果出现故障,可以使用模拟程序来辅助工程师进行故障诊断和修复工作。
### 使用CMOS模拟程序
1. **界面操作**:
CMOS模拟程序通常有一个用户友好的图形界面(GUI),允许用户通过点击和拖拽的方式搭建电路模型,并且直观地查看电路的模拟结果。
2. **编写脚本**:
除了图形界面操作外,许多高级用户可能会编写脚本或使用内置的命令行接口来自动化模拟过程或执行复杂任务。
3. **结果分析**:
模拟完成后,软件可以提供多种分析工具,如示波器、频谱分析器等,帮助用户详细分析电路的输出波形、时序、频率响应等特性。
### 总结
CMOS模拟程序是集成电路设计过程中一个非常重要的环节,它通过提供一个仿真的平台,帮助工程师提前发现和解决问题,减少实际生产中的风险和成本。通过使用CMOS模拟程序,设计者可以在产品上市前对电路进行详尽的测试和优化,确保最终产品的质量和性能。随着集成电路技术的不断进步,这类软件工具也将继续发挥其在设计和故障排查中的重要作用。
相关推荐










ada008
- 粉丝: 8
最新资源
- 金城通信号源管理系统详细设计说明书解析
- 800MHz CDMA直放站技术与测试方法详述
- 简单易用的PHP文字计数器实现教程
- U盘芯片检测工具ChipGenius使用评测
- 系统服务中设备消息的接收与处理方法
- NDoc工具:VS2005下的代码文档自动生成器
- 掌握JavaScript经典权威指南第五版
- 深入浅出TCP协议基础教学
- 博客系统源码解析与企业应用
- IMB与MB安装指南:SOA环境下的部署教程
- AT89S51单片机实用代码与技术实践教程
- ASP技术构建基础留言本系统
- 深入探讨ETL技术的核心关键技术点
- 口琴吹奏者的压音校正神器
- HTMLArea3.0:免费定制的在线编辑器
- GG主题symbian版3.0系列更新详情及下载指南
- 掌握VC++2005类型成员的视频教程解析
- 深入探索Oracle 9i与10g数据库编程技术
- 精选个人网站源码分享:最新设计与功能性
- 全面模拟TEC-2000A教学计算机运行的仿真软件
- Linux基础命令快速入门指南
- 深入学习VC++2005类型系统的视频教程
- 精选经典代码收藏与C#、Java、SQL实践分享
- Google Earth控件与示例程序DemoPrj的介绍